Just disconnect +ve and -ve of the Battery.

Ensure that the earth clamp of your welder has a good connection to clean metal (NOT EXHAUST) ;-)

Keep the Earth of the welder as close to where you are welding to ensure welding live path has shortest route to earth lead.
